I marinate my steaks with some basalmic vinegar. Makes it super tender. You only want to put a little over a spoonfull on each side and let it set a minimum of 2 hours. Then what ever other seasoning you like. I put garlic pepper, creole seasoning and a little splash of liquid smoke. And the way you cook it makes all the difference as stated above. Sear to seal in the juices and only flip once. Don't stab the meat! Use some tongs or somethin. Poking the holes lets all the juices run out. And Let it rest. I know it is hard to let a good smelling steak just sit there. But it is worth it. As far as sides go...........none. Cook up a big fat steak to fill you up. I paid for a steak not a salad. oj, honey, lemon and garlic. throw it in a bag to marinade and let sit over night. it's great in the summer, and also works really well on chicken and pork. throw it in a bag with some oy vay teriyaki sauce and a little garlic is damn good too.

one of my favorites for chicken is crushed red pepper,vodka,sprite,apricot and pineapple preserve, let sit over night. It works great pan fried but also on the grill. Steak I have used a lot of different things. I have a chicago style dry rub thats great when your in a hurry. But I love burbon flavored tri tip. I use Lawry's seasoning salt, fresh cracked pepper,fresh garlic and some kind of simple mesquite bbq sauce for a day or to then add the burbon for the last 24 hours.
